Ted Kennedy Diagnosed with Malignant Brain Tumor

Doctors discovered that Senator Ted Kennedy , 76, has a brain tumor after he suffered a seizure last week. The malignant tumor is located in his left parietal lobe. Kennedy has been hospitalized since Saturday . His family is keeping quiet ...

Heartbreaking Discovery
Ted Kennedy has been diagnosed with a cancerous brain tumor . The 76-year-old was rushed to the hospital this past weekend with what family members thought was a stroke but ended up being a seizure caused by the malignant growth in his brain.
